33314 ZIP Code — Fort Lauderdale, FL
Broward County, Florida
ZIP code 33314 is located in
Fort Lauderdale ,
Florida ,
within Broward County .
It covers approximately 8.76 square miles and serves a population of
28,978 residents.
This is a standard ZIP code in the Eastern (ET) timezone,
served by area code 954 .
About ZIP code 33314
The housing stock consists of a significant share of large multi-unit buildings. Most homes were built in the 1970s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$285,400. Renters make up the majority at 65%, typical of denser urban areas.
Median household income is $59,765. Poverty affects 19% of residents, above the national average. SNAP benefit usage at 18% of households reflects economic stress in the area.
The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 27 minutes is near the national average.
Educational attainment is near the national average, with 31% of residents holding a bachelor's degree or higher.
18% of residents lack health insurance, above the national average.
Notable community characteristics include Spanish spoken in 23% of households.
Overall, ZIP code 33314 reflects a community defined by economic challenges above the national average and elevated reliance on food assistance.
